Prehistoric crocodiles' evolution mirrored in living species

Wednesday, October 15, 2014 - 12:00 in Paleontology & Archaeology

Crocodiles which roamed the world's seas millions of years ago developed in similar ways to their modern-day relatives, a study has shown. Fresh research into a group of prehistoric marine crocs known as Machimosaurus reveals key details of how and where they lived.
